An Image-Based Human-Robot Collision Avoidance Scheme: A Proof of Concept.

Ziyang XieLu LuHanwen WangLi LiXu Xu
Published in: IISE transactions on occupational ergonomics and human factors (2023)
Occupational Applications:In modern industrial plants, collisions between humans and robots pose a significant risk to occupational safety. To address this concern, we sought to devise a reliable system for human-robot collision avoidance system employing computer vision. This system enables proactive prevention of dangerous collisions between humans and robots. In contrast to previous approaches, we used a standard RGB camera, making implementation more convenient and cost-effective. Furthermore, the proposed method greatly extends the effective detection range compared to previous studies, thereby enhancing its utility for monitoring large-scale workplaces.
